A Bold Finale to the 80-Meter Superyacht Trilogy
Bilgin Yachts has officially revealed Al Reem, the third and final installment of its acclaimed 80-meter superyacht trilogy, marking a significant milestone for the Turkish shipyard. Launched at the close of 2024, Al Reem stands as a culmination of innovation, craftsmanship, and luxury, building on the legacies of her predecessors, Tatiana and Leona.
A Distinctive Design Philosophy
Al Reem boasts an imposing profile shaped by Unique Yacht Design, led by Emrecan Özgün. With a gross tonnage of 1,758 GT—nearly 100 GT more than the inaugural Tatiana—the yacht's redesign features a voluminous structure that enhances functionality and aesthetics. A foredeck crafted from teak, a larger mast finished in metallic gray, and a sleek combination of metallic gray, white, and black define her striking exterior.
The extended aft decks add 20% more outdoor living space, further emphasizing relaxation and entertainment. The forward-facing owner’s suite, a hallmark feature, offers 300-degree panoramic views, seamless access to an outdoor terrace, and a jacuzzi, creating an unparalleled connection to nature.

Innovative Interiors by H2 Yacht Design
For the interiors, Bilgin Yachts partnered with H2 Yacht Design to craft a serene yet sophisticated environment. Under Jonny Horsfield’s direction, the design incorporates a light, neutral palette that fosters calmness. Matt timber finishes complement polished stainless-steel details, creating a harmonious balance of warmth and modernity.
Cream leather-upholstered wall panels, unique veined marbles, and decorative glass elements enhance the yacht's opulent ambiance. A combination of wood and silk carpets completes the interior, providing a tactile sense of luxury.

Key Specifications of Al Reem
- Length Overall (LOA): 80 meters
- Gross Tonnage: 1,758 GT
- Hull Material: Steel
- Superstructure Material: Aluminum
- Main Engines: 2x MTU 16V 4000M73 (2,560 kW each)
- Cruising Speed: 15 knots
- Range: Over 5,000 nautical miles at economical speed
- Exterior Design: Unique Yacht Design
- Interior Design: H2 Yacht Design
